A manual laborer is someone who performs physical work using their hands and body. Synonyms for this job title include manual worker, blue-collar worker, and laborer. These terms often refer to individuals who work in industries such as construction, manufacturing, agriculture, and transportation. Other synonyms that describe similar occupations include tradesman, handyman, craftsman, and technician. In some cases, job titles may be specific to the type of work performed, such as welder, machinist, or carpenter. Regardless of the specific term, manual laborers play an important role in many industries and should be respected for their hard work and dedication.

    As the world transitions into a future in which automation is more and more prevalent, the number of manual laborers will continue to decrease. Manual laborers are those individuals who are responsible for performing manual labor - meaning work that is not carried out by a machine. Manual laborers are typically found in jobs such as construction, agriculture, and manufacturing. In some cases, manual laborers may also be responsible for tasks that require a level of personal coordination and dexterity, such as those that require a lot of hand-eye coordination. Manual laborers may be found in a variety of work environments, including indoors and outdoors.
